Founded in 1866, the University of New Hampshire is a publicly-funded institution located in Durham, New Hampshire. It also has a campus at Manchester, New Hampshire. The University offers undergraduate and graduate programs through the College of Engineering and Physical Sciences, College of Health and Human Services, College of Liberal Arts, College of Life Sciences and Agriculture, Thompson School of Applied Science, Whittemore School of Business and Economics, and the Graduate School. Total student enrollment for Fall 2008 at the University’s Durham campus was 14,204 students.
